

By REGINALD KANYANE
15 September 2025- A 35-YEAR-OLD former Chief Financial Officer (CFO) of Ratlou Local Municipality in Setlagole village, near Mahikeng and the Payroll Clerk (53) at the Ratlou Local Municipality, were arrested on Monday by the Hawks’ Serious Corruption Investigation in Potchefstroom for alleged fraud. The reports indicate that in March 2022, the CFO appointed the payroll clerk as an acting Expenditure Manager without the approval of the Municipal Manager.
The Hawks spokesperson in North West, Lieutenant Colonel Tinyiko Mathebula said investigation revealed that in November 2022, the CFO allegedly authorised payment of over R49 000 to the acting Expenditure Manager for an acting allowance. Mathebula said it was further established that the alleged acting Expenditure Manager, did not perform any duties related to her acting position.
“The duo was apprehended and charged with fraud. They will appear in the Setlagole Magistrate’s Court on 16 August 2025,” he said.
